Search underway in Loudon County for kidnapping suspect

By WHITNEY HOLMES 6 News Anchor/Reporter

LOUDON (WATE) -- Law enforcement officers are looking for a kidnapping suspect in the area.

Christopher EllisAccording to the Loudon County Sheriff's Office, a suspect entered an Atlanta home telling the resident, Chapman Parker, he had a gun. The suspect then took a knife from the kitchen counter and proceeded to tie up the victim with a rope.

At first, investigators had a hard time believing Parker's tale of a wild ride that ended in Loudon County, but now they believe he's telling the truth.

Parker, 25, told investigators he was relaxing in his living room in Atlanta, downloading music, Friday around 3:30 p.m. when a stranger burst in.

Investigators believe that man is Christopher Alan Ellis, 31, who is also a suspect in a bank robbery in Owensboro, Ky.

"He takes the knife, and he ties the victim up by his hands and feet and tapes his mouth," said Detective Jason Smith, with the Loudon County Sheriff's Department.

According to Smith, Parker told investigators Ellis put him in the trunk of his car and drove around Atlanta, even picking up a friend along the way.

Later, Ellis untied Parker and let him sit up front.

All the while, the victim tried to stay on friendly terms with Ellis.

"They stopped and got beer and cigarettes," said Detective Smith. "The victim said he didn't smoke, but just to maintain friendliness he smoked the cigarettes."

Parker told deputies Ellis smoked crack in the car and also cleaned out his ATM account.

Around midnight, Ellis finally pulled over in a rural area of Loudon County and ran, off taking with him the Parker's knife and cell phone.

Smith said Parker's cell phone helped police identify Ellis and confirm the story.

"He said the suspect used his cell phone quite a few times," said the detective. "We contacted AT&T and used the form to be able to pull numbers he called."

Investigators were unable to track Ellis through GPS because the cell phone was turned off.

After the suspect ran off, Parker drove himself to the Loudon County Justice Center. He has minor injuries but is okay.

Ellis has family in the Sunbright area and a criminal history. He has a warrant out for his arrest for a September bank robbery in Owensboro, Ky.

Investigators also say Ellis cut himself on purpose while in Parker's house.

Atlanta police are processing the blood to see if it matches Ellis's.  

Once he's apprehended, Ellis could be charged with especially aggravated kidnapping.

Because Parker was taken against his will across state lines, the case may be turned over to the FBI.

Ellis is believed to be armed and dangerous. He is a white male, 31-years-old, 5'11" and 175 lbs. He has brown hair and eyes. He was born in Tennessee.
